Hi

Does the downpipe have a standard flange, to joint to a standard centre section?

Does it also have two holes in it for the sensors or just one for the lamda sensor - UK spec?
cheers

I believe that the downpipe will mate to a standard center, the bolt holes are in the right place, but the flange is flat rather than bulged like the standard downpipe, also I think the sudden step down in pipe size would do terrible things to gas flow.

In short I think it will fit, but unless your planning to upgrade the rest of your system to 3", it would be far from the best performing solution

It has two threaded holes, One for Lamda, other currently blanked off with a bolt for second lamda or EGT sensor
